Best 30 Car Tours in Denver
Other Denver Activities: Bus Tours in Denver, Car Tours in Denver, Full-day Tours in Denver, Excellent Quality in Denver, Nature and Wildlife Tours in Denver, Limousine Tours in Denver, Small Group in Denver.
View all 32 Car Tours in Denver.